diff --git a/render.go b/render.go index fe5aa52..9e38669 100644 --- a/render.go +++ b/render.go @@ -9,6 +9,7 @@ import ( "math" "math/cmplx" "net/http" + "os" "runtime" "strconv" "strings" @@ -174,7 +175,13 @@ func renderTile(w http.ResponseWriter, r *http.Request) { wg.Wait() if r.FormValue("label") == "1" { - addLabel(img, 10, 10, fmt.Sprintf("%d/%d/%d", tileZoom, tileX, tileY)) + addLabel(img, 1, 10, fmt.Sprintf("%d/%d/%d", tileZoom, tileX, tileY)) + + hostname, err := os.Hostname() + if err != nil { + hostname = fmt.Sprintf("failed to get hostname: %v", err) + } + addLabel(img, 1, 22, hostname) } w.Header().Set("Content-Type", "image/png") png.Encode(w, img)